Physical Specifications
- Form Factor1U Rack-mountable chassis
- Dimensions438mm × 44mm × 292mm
- Weight4.5kg (9.9lbs)
- Operating Temperature0°C to 40°C (32°F to 104°F)
- Redundant PowerDual hot-swappable power supplies
Processing Capabilities
- ThroughputUp to 10 Gbps
- LatencySub-millisecond processing time
- FPGADedicated hardware processing units
- Memory16GB ECC RAM
- Storage256GB SSD for logging and configuration

Industry Use Cases
Terafence‘s data diode technology provides critical protection across various industries with unique security challenges and regulatory requirements.
Energy & Utilities
Secure SCADA systems and operational networks in power generation, transmission, and distribution facilities while allowing safe data flow to business intelligence systems.
Key Applications:
- •Power grid monitoring
- •Smart meter data collection
- •Remote substation management
Manufacturing
Protect industrial control systems while enabling production data analytics and remote monitoring capabilities with zero risk of cyber intrusion.
Key Applications:
- •Production line monitoring
- •Quality control systems
- •Supply chain integration
Oil & Gas
Maintain security of upstream, midstream, and downstream operations while enabling operational data visibility across distributed infrastructure.
Key Applications:
- •Pipeline monitoring
- •Wellhead automation
- •Refinery control systems
Defense & Government
Ensure classified networks remain isolated while allowing controlled information sharing between different security domains and clearance levels.
